The Second Boer War was a conflict fought between the United Kingdom and two independent republics in South Africa—the South African Republic and the Orange Free State—from 1899 to 1902. It marked a significant moment in imperial history, as it was one of the first major wars where a European power faced prolonged resistance from local forces, and it ultimately led to British control over the region and shaped the future development of South Africa.
